Quick rundown for branch managers: the joint venture with Harlock Provisions to run the Tindale cold-chain network looks workable. Their margins are thinner than ours, but the volume upside is real — roughly an 11% lift on regional throughput in year one. Capital split is proposed at 60/40 in our favor, with Fenbrook Holdings as the vehicle. Main risks: integration costs and their aging fleet. Crennan's team will circulate diligence findings next month. The confidential business note is appended just below.

management briefing: The finance team signed off on a budget of $279.9 million for Project Oliiel.

Subject: Retail Pilot Update

Team — the Merrowfield Stores pilot launched in four branches this week. Early sell-through is ahead of plan. Branch managers should hold current stock levels pending the week-three read. Full rollout decision expected at month end. The confidential note on next-phase plans is appended below.

internal memo for kafof-tadup: Headcount on the Juleth team goes from 44 to 91 by the end of May. Gross margin on Juleth came in at 20 percent against a plan of 64 percent.

Finance Review Summary — Harwick Street Lease. Renegotiation with Pellgrove Estates concluded last week. We secured a 12% reduction on base rent and a two-year break clause, offset by taking on internal maintenance costs. Net annual saving is projected at roughly 8% of facilities spend. Sales leads should note that showroom space on the ground floor is unchanged, so client demos continue as normal. The savings feed directly into next year's commercial plans, summarised confidentially below.

board note of kaguf-kawig: Novdorax Logistics plans to raise the Aldax list price by 41.6 percent in July. The board signed off on a budget of $484.6 million for Project Druiel. The renewal with Gorirox Logistics closes at $136.6 million a year, 37.5 percent above the last contract. Project Silmir slips by a full year because of the audit delay.

## Deployment

This release replaces our homegrown job queue (the old "Burrow" scripts) with the Quillstack dispatcher. Deploy the dispatcher first, let it drain Burrow's pending jobs, then disable the legacy poller — in that order, or jobs will double-fire. The contractor onboarding doc covers worker scaling; talk to Mirelle Tavan on the platform team before touching retry policies. The dispatcher boots with the following configuration values.

settings of yajof-yajog:
wenix:
  log_level: info
  metrics_host: metrics.wenix.lumiclabs.internal
  pin: 4766
  pool_size: 8